CVE-2024-46701
CVE-2024-46701 affects the Linux kernel, where libfs offset-dir reads could loop infinitely during concurrent readdir/rename operations after switching tmpfs dir operations to simple_offset_dir_operations. CVE-2013-1996
CVE-2013-1996 affects X.org libFS 1.0.4 and earlier. The vulnerability arises from an unexpected sign extension in FSOpenServer, enabling allocation of insufficient memory and a buffer overflow.
